Arthur and the Van der Linde gang end up having several other interactions with the two families over the course of the game. Hosea and Arthur attempt to sell moonshine to the Braithwaites that they recovered from the Lemoyne Raiders; the Braithwaites agreed only on the condition that Arthur and his pals give it out for free at the Rhodes saloon. Since the saloon is owned by the Gray family, it was a not-so-discreet way to detract from their business. The Braithwaites later ask the Van der Lindes to burn down the Gray’s tobacco fields, only for the gang to also agree to steal the Braithwaites’ horses in return for payment from the Grays. The Braithwaite family didn’t immigrate to America until 1779, a full two decades behind the Grays. The clan originated in England, though it’s unclear why they eventually moved overseas. Nevertheless, within a few decades, the Braithwaites established an equally productive slave plantation, making them one of the most powerful families in the region, similar to the Grays. The abolitionists (or anti-slave) movement stood to hurt profits for both the Braithwaite and Gray families. The trio runs into a bit of trouble at the train station when Beau’s cousins attempt to stop them, though Arthur is able to save the day. They finally stop at Riggs station, and Penelope and Beau opt to take a stagecoach to Boston It’s presumed the pair get married as they had planned, and finally bring an end to the Braithwaite-Gray feud. Considering most of the Braithwaite and Gray members had already been wiped out by the Van der Linde gang at that point, it seems like the feud was already over... but at least Romeo and Juliet got a (somewhat) happy end

This isn't explained very well in-game, so players may run into issues trying to acquire perfect pelts from the animals they bring down. Perfect pelts will earn the player drastically more money when sold, and so it almost isn't worth hunting any animal that isn't perfect. The only way to ensure that an animal's pelt is perfect is to use a set of binoculars to observe animals from a distance. This will show a series of stars that rate the quality of animals.
